Transponder Keys
Transponder keys are present in many newer cars. They may seem more complex than a mechanical key but they provide many advantages to car owners. First and foremost, they can help to reduce the risk of auto-theft by requiring a unique number in order to start the vehicle. The code is only capable of being read by the car's computer when the key is inserted into the ignition and turned on.
To accomplish this, a transponder key is equipped with a microchip which transmits the radio signal at a low level when the key is activated. The car's computer is able to read the code when the signal is received by it. It then determines if the key is genuine. If it is then the car will allow it to begin. If not, the car will not respond and will refuse to turn on.
